Fury as three MORE former military bases are set to be turned into housing for thousands of migrants

The government is planning to convert three more former military bases into housing for migrants as part of Labour’s strategy to replace expensive asylum hotels. The sites, including one in Bicester, Oxfordshire, and two RAF bases in Suffolk and North Yorkshire, could collectively house around 3,750 people. This move has sparked outrage among some who oppose the use of military land for non-military purposes. The decision underscores ongoing tensions around asylum policies and the allocation of public resources, highlighting the contentious nature of migration housing plans.
